[发明专利]一种播放直播视频的方法、装置和系统有效
申请号: | 201710208215.6 | 申请日: | 2017-03-31 |
公开(公告)号: | CN107105339B | 公开(公告)日: | 2019-10-25 |
发明(设计)人: | 吕现广 | 申请(专利权)人: | 广州酷狗计算机科技有限公司 |
主分类号: | H04N21/437 | 分类号: | H04N21/437;H04N21/472;H04N21/239;H04N21/643;H04L29/06 |
代理公司: | 北京三高永信知识产权代理有限责任公司 11138 | 代理人: | 郭晶 |
地址: | 510660 广东省广州*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 播放 直播 视频 方法 装置 系统 | ||
1.一种播放直播视频的方法,其特征在于,所述方法包括:
当接收到目标直播间的直播视频获取指令时,向服务器发送目标直播间的直播视频获取请求,其中,所述直播视频获取请求中携带有目标指令和协议版本标识,所述目标指令包括连接服务器子应用connect指令、创建媒体流creatstream指令和播放媒体流play指令,所述协议版本标识包括处于第一预设位置上的数字和处于第二预设位置上的魔法码,以使所述服务器在所述第一预设位置的信息为目标数字,且所述第二预设位置的信息为目标魔法码时,执行对应所述目标指令的处理;
接收所述服务器发送的所述目标直播间对应的直播视频;
播放所述直播视频。
2.根据权利要求1所述的方法,其特征在于,所述方法还包括:
接收所述服务器发送的对应所述目标指令的响应信息;
所述播放所述直播视频,包括:
如果对应所述目标指令的响应信息正确,则播放所述直播视频。
3.一种播放直播视频的方法,其特征在于,所述方法包括:
接收终端发送的目标直播间的直播视频获取请求,其中,所述直播视频获取请求中携带有目标指令和协议版本标识,所述目标指令包括连接服务器子应用connect指令、创建媒体流creatstream指令和播放媒体流play指令,所述协议版本标识包括处于第一预设位置上的数字和处于第二预设位置上的魔法码;
当第一预设位置的信息为目标数字,且第二预设位置的信息为目标魔法码时,执行对应所述目标指令的处理,如果执行成功,则向所述终端发送所述目标直播间对应的直播视频。
4.根据权利要求3所述的方法,其特征在于,所述如果执行成功,则向所述终端发送所述目标直播间对应的直播视频,包括:
如果执行成功,则向所述终端发送对应所述目标指令的响应信息,并向所述终端发送所述目标直播间对应的直播视频。
5.根据权利要求3所述的方法,其特征在于,所述方法还包括:
如果执行失败,则向所述终端发送对应所述目标指令的失败通知。
6.根据权利要求3所述的方法,其特征在于,所述执行对应所述目标指令的处理,如果执行成功,则向所述终端发送所述目标直播间对应的直播视频,包括:
执行对应所述connect指令的处理,如果执行成功,则执行对应所述creatstream指令的处理,如果执行成功,则执行对应所述play指令的处理,如果执行成功,则向所述终端发送所述目标直播间对应的直播视频。
7.一种终端,其特征在于,所述终端包括:
发送模块,用于当接收到目标直播间的直播视频获取指令时,向服务器发送目标直播间的直播视频获取请求,其中,所述直播视频获取请求中携带有目标指令和协议版本标识,所述目标指令包括连接服务器子应用connect指令、创建媒体流creatstream指令和播放媒体流play指令,所述协议版本标识包括处于第一预设位置上的数字和处于第二预设位置上的魔法码,以使所述服务器在所述第一预设位置的信息为目标数字,且所述第二预设位置的信息为目标魔法码时,执行对应所述目标指令的处理;
接收模块,用于接收所述服务器发送的所述目标直播间对应的直播视频;
播放模块,用于播放所述直播视频。
8.根据权利要求7所述的终端,其特征在于,所述接收模块,还用于:
接收所述服务器发送的对应所述目标指令的响应信息;
所述播放模块,用于:
如果对应所述目标指令的响应信息正确,则播放所述直播视频。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于广州酷狗计算机科技有限公司,未经广州酷狗计算机科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710208215.6/1.html,转载请声明来源钻瓜专利网。